SMF22 SURFACE MOUNT UNIDIRECTIONAL AND BIDIRECTIONAL TRANSIENT VOLTAGE SUPPRESSORS

SMF SERIES SURFACE MOUNT UNIDIRECTIONAL AND BIDIRECTIONAL TRANSIENT VOLTAGE SUPPRESSORS . Features


● For surface mounted applications in order to optimize board space
● Low profile space SOD-123FL .114(2.9) .098(2.5) .077(1.95) .061(1.55)
● Glass passivated chip
● Low inductance
● Excellent clamping capability
● Very fast response time .039(1.0) .024(0.6)
● Typical ID less than 1µA at VWM
● 200 W peak pulse power capability with a 10/1000 µs waveform
● Component in accordance to RoHS 2002/95/1 and WEEE 2002/96/EC MECHANICAL DATA
● Case: JEDEC SOD-123FL molded plastic over passivated chip
● Terminals: Solder plated, solderable per MIL-STD-750 Method 2026
